Windows Small Business Server is an all-in-one server solution designed to help you keep your data more secure and your company more productive. It provides many features that large companies use, such as email, Internet connectivity, internal websites, remote access, support for mobile devices, file and printer sharing, document collaboration and backup and restore functionality—all at one price.
Microsoft SBS 2011 Standard offers some of the following:
-Microsoft Exchange
-Microsoft SharePoint
-Enterprise Level Backup Functionality
-Easy to use Administration Console
-Simple to use File & Print sharing
-Windows Update Monitoring & Deployment
-Group policy for security and customisations
-Latest Security Implementations
-Client Monitoring
-Network Inventory
-Based on the latest server release MS Server 2008R2
-Remote Web Access
-Remote Mail Access
If Microsoft SBS 2011 Premium is purchased businesses will get an additional feature set of “Microsoft Hyper-V” and “Microsoft SQL Server 2008R2″
However if you desire a more streamlined varient of Microsoft SBS, Microsoft offer Microsoft SBS Essentials which caters for up to 25 Users and has a slightly more streamlined functionality and is designed to provide a cost-effective and easy-to-use solution to help protect data, organize and access business information from virtually anywhere, support the applications needed to run a business and quickly connect to online services for email, collaboration and customer relationship management (CRM).
MS SBS Essentials offers:
-Effortless printer sharing
-Easy file sharing and storage
-Automated PC backup capabilities
-Remote access for anywhere, anytime access to files and applications
-The ability to easily utilize and manage cloud services, such as Microsoft® Office 365 or off-site cloud backup for disaster recovery purposes
-A simplified management wrapper using a dashboard for day-to-day management
-The ability to utilize the SBS 2011 Premium Add-on, providing a separate installation of Windows Server® 2008 R2 Standard and access to all the technologies this can provide, such as Hyper-V™ and Remote Desktop Services, plus SQL Server® 2008 R2 for Small Business — a full installation for LOB support
